Output d324112e97ab7b95f9cd2e04eff0541b322794ee89e35073e188a96333fba0ad:24

value
21070242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 920c4e35b858b59c8ad4b8671b49035a764d544b OP_EQUAL
address
MMDPdSRFLHeErMXZt73p843biPeFoyRsa4
transaction
d324112e97ab7b95f9cd2e04eff0541b322794ee89e35073e188a96333fba0ad
spent
true